Ohio University President Roderick McDavis announced at Faculty Senate Monday evening that the university will remove former Fox News CEO Roger Ailes' name from the entrance to a WOUB Public Media newsroom in Athens.

McDavis said the university will return the $500,000 donation that Ailes gave to OU to fund renovation of a student and faculty used WOUB Public Media newsroom on the third floor of the Radio-Technology Communication Building. With a number of sexual harassment allegations against Ailes, and his sudden departure from Fox News, McDavis said he decided removal of Ailes' name was the "most appropriate action."

McDavis, speaking before Faculty Senate, said that he believes removing Ailes' name from the newsroom is an "appropriate decision" in line with OU's "principle beliefs" as a university.

As of mid-Monday evening, it appeared that most of the signage outside of the newsroom had been removed, although traces remained of the lettering and plaque. WOUB Public Media tweeted a photo with the caption, "Enough said. #Respect #Journalism #PublicMedia."
